    Keith is amazing live... And a way underrated guitar player IMO... Most going to his concerts I'd guess are mostly going there for his songs and to see him - I go to hear him play guitar. I like a lot of his songs but his guitar style is highly inspirational to me. He's actually a very good bluesy rock guitarist, even though he's country (although a lot of today's country can be divided into pop, rap, or modern-sounding southern rock) And he's a vintage guitar nut and seems like a nice person. He's also got the best live guitar sound I've heard to date. So smooth and doesn't sound processed or brittle like a lot of guitar sounds live.
